Key Benefits of Bike Home Exercise
Convenience and Accessibility

Time-Saving: One of the most significant advantages of using a bike in your home is the convenience. No need to commute to a health club or wait on equipment, permitting more flexible and efficient exercise routines.
Weather-Independent: Home biking is not impacted by climate condition, making sure consistent exercise regardless of the season.
Cardiovascular Health

Heart Health: Cycling is a low-impact, cardiovascular exercise that can improve heart function, minimize the danger of cardiovascular disease, and boost general cardiovascular health.
Stamina: Regular biking can increase lung capacity and develop endurance, making it an outstanding option for those seeking to enhance their stamina.
Muscle Strengthening and Toning

Lower Body: Cycling mainly targets the lower body, including the quadriceps, hamstrings, glutes, and calves, assisting to construct strength and tone muscles.
Core Engagement: While biking, the core muscles are engaged to preserve balance and stability, contributing to a stronger core.
Weight Management

Calorie Burn: A 30-minute cycling session can burn around 200-300 calories, making it an efficient tool for weight loss and management.
Metabolic Boost: Regular cycling can boost metabolism, helping in fat loss and weight control.
Mental Well-being

Stress Reduction: Exercise, including biking, releases endorphins, which are natural mood lifters. This can assist decrease tension and stress and anxiety.
Cognitive Benefits: Physical activity, such as cycling, has actually been revealed to enhance cognitive function and lower the danger of cognitive decline.
Low-Impact Exercise

Joint-Friendly: Cycling is a low-impact exercise, making it ideal for people with joint discomfort or those recovering from injuries.
Versatility: Home bikes can be adapted to different resistance levels, enabling a tailored exercise that accommodates different physical fitness levels and needs.

Stationary Bikes

Upright Bikes: These simulate standard biking and are ideal for those who choose a more upright position. They are typically less costly and take up less area.
Recumbent Bikes: Recumbent bikes have a reclined seating position, which is more comfy for individuals with back problems. They offer a mild type of exercise and are excellent for low-impact workouts.
Spin Bikes

High-Intensity Workouts: Spin bikes are created for high-intensity period training (HIIT) and can imitate the experience of a spin class. They use a more dynamic and challenging exercise.
Adjustable Resistance: Spin bikes usually have a large range of resistance levels, permitting for versatile and intense workouts.
Smart Bikes

Connected Fitness: Smart bikes are geared up with sensors and can connect to physical fitness apps and platforms, supplying real-time feedback and personalized workouts.
Interactive Classes: Many clever bikes use access to virtual classes and good exercise bike training programs, making the workout experience more engaging and inspiring.
Practical Tips for Getting Started
Choose the Right Bike

Assess Your Needs: Consider your fitness goals, offered space, and budget plan when selecting a bike.
Try Before You Buy: If possible, try different types of bikes to find the one that feels most comfy and meets your requirements.
Establish Your Space

Stable Surface: Place the bike on a stable, non-slip surface to guarantee security throughout workouts.
Comfy Environment: Create a comfortable and encouraging environment. This may include a fan, a water bottle, and a towel.
Warm-Up and Cool-Down

Warm-Up: Start your exercise with a 5-10 minute warm-up at a moderate rate to prepare your muscles.
Cool-Down: End your session with a 5-10 minute cool-down to gradually minimize your heart rate and prevent muscle pain.
Preserve Proper Form

Change the Seat and Handlebars: Ensure the seat and handlebars are at the best home exercise machine height and range for your body to maintain appropriate type and prevent injury.
Posture: Keep your back straight and your core engaged to keep balance and stability.
Development Gradually

Start Slow: If you're brand-new to biking, begin with shorter, less extreme sessions and gradually increase the duration and intensity.
Set Realistic Goals: Set attainable goals to stay inspired and track your development.
Incorporate Variety

Various Workouts: Mix up your routine with different types of workouts, such as interval training, hill climbs up, and endurance rides.
Usage Accessories: Consider utilizing resistance bands, weights, or other accessories to add range and obstacle to your workouts.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s).
What are the primary distinctions in between upright and recumbent bikes?

Upright Bikes: Provide a more standard biking experience with an upright seating position. They are typically less costly and take up less area.
Recumbent Bikes: Offer a reclined seating position, which is more comfortable and puts less pressure on the back. They are ideal for low-impact workouts and people with back problems.
How typically should I cycle in your home to see outcomes?

For general physical fitness, go for 3-4 sessions each week, with each session lasting 20-60 minutes. For more particular goals, such as weight-loss or muscle toning, consult a fitness professional to produce a tailored exercise strategy.
Can home cycling replace going to the gym?

Home biking can be a valuable element of a comprehensive physical fitness routine. While it might not provide the very same range of equipment and social interaction as a gym, it can offer a practical and reliable way to keep cardiovascular health and construct strength.
Is it safe to cycle at home?

Yes, cycling in the house is normally safe if you keep proper kind and utilize the bike correctly. Always read the manufacturer's directions and think about seeking advice from a physical fitness expert if you have any issues or are new to biking.
How can I make my home cycling exercises more enjoyable?

Music and Entertainment: Listen to music, podcasts, or see your favorite TV shows to make your exercises more pleasurable.
Virtual Classes: Many clever bikes offer access to virtual classes and interactive training programs, which can include inspiration and range to your regimen.
Set Challenges: Set personal challenges, such as increasing your biking time or distance, to keep yourself inspired and engaged.
Can I utilize a home exercise bike if I have joint discomfort?

Yes, home stationary bicycle, specifically recumbent bikes, Home Exercise Bikes are a low-impact choice that can be appropriate for people with joint pain. However, it's always a good concept to seek advice from a healthcare expert before starting any brand-new exercise routine.
